Practical Publisher Notes: Tips for Using Office Chair Colored Icons

To ensure that Office Chair Colored Icons perform at their best in your content workflow, here are a few practical tips:

  1. Test on Multiple Screens: Check how the icons look on both desktop and mobile devices.
  2. Check Thumbnail Appearance: Ensure they still look good when resized for smaller formats like Pinterest or social media feeds.
  3. Preview in Real Layouts: See how they interact with your blog’s existing design elements.
  4. Test with Headline Text: Make sure the icons complement your typography and don’t clash.
  5. Review Contrast and Readability: Avoid using them on low-contrast backgrounds where they might become hard to see.
  6. Try in Black and White: Test how the icons function in grayscale to ensure they still communicate effectively.
  7. Experiment with Fonts: Pair them with different font styles (serif, sans serif, script) to find the best combination.
  8. Optimize File Size: Compress images properly for web performance without sacrificing quality.
  9. Confirm Licensing: Always check the commercial license before using them on monetized websites, affiliate pages, or paid content products.
